    Turkey to Boost Jobs with World Bank Aid

    By Ma. Rizza Leonzon // 05 June 2009

    The World Bank will release $6.5 billion to help generate more than 1.5 million new employment opportunities in Turkey through 2011. The Washington-based lender is also due to provide technical assistance to the Eurasian country,

    reported.
